We’ve come full circle from the 1983 oil crash which reshaped the industry through mergers and bankruptcies when hundreds of thousands lost their careers. Gulf Sohio Amaco Texaco Arco and Mobil were all major integrated oil companies in 1983 that were “Merged” into Chevron Exxon and BP. Reorgs downsizing and mergers were a constant occurrence for 20 years until oil prices ticked up about 2003. For instance a 50% lay-off of Chevron USA Exploration happened in 1991. The only good thing was if you could not get canned you always had a very nice salary and an interesting job. Many of the laid off geologists went on to teach geology in high schools or environmental geology. None I am aware of ever rehired.
